MySQL是一款非常流行的關系型數據庫管理系統,它可以用來存儲和操作大量的數據。在MySQL中,我們可以使用SQL語句來修改數據庫中的數據,包括添加、刪除和更新操作。接下來,我們將詳細介紹如何在MySQL中修改數據庫。
在MySQL中,修改數據庫的語法主要有以下幾個部分:
UPDATE table_name SET column1=value1,column2=value2,... WHERE some_column=some_value;
其中,UPDATE
關鍵字用來指定要更新的表名,SET
用來指定要更新的列和新值,WHERE
用來指定要更新的行。
下面是一個實際的例子,假設我們有一個名為users
的表,它包含以下幾列:id, name, email和password。如果我們要修改users
中id為1的行的email和password,我們可以使用以下SQL語句:
UPDATE users SET email='newemail@example.com',password='newpassword' WHERE id=1;
在上面的例子中,我們使用UPDATE
關鍵字指定要更新的表名為users
,使用SET
指定要更新的列為email和password,并分別把它們的新值設置為newemail@example.com
和newpassword
,使用WHERE
指定要更新的行為id=1
。
如果我們想要更新所有行的某個列,我們可以省略WHERE
子句。例如,如果我們想要把users
表中所有行的name列改為'newname'
,我們可以使用以下SQL語句:
UPDATE users SET name='newname';
在使用UPDATE
語句修改數據庫時,需要注意以下幾點:
- 修改數據庫時要注意安全性,確保沒有不合法的SQL語句會導致數據泄露或破壞。
- 修改數據庫時要特別注意
WHERE
條件,確保只更新需要更新的行。 - 在修改數據庫之前最好進行備份,以避免誤操作導致數據丟失。
以上就是在MySQL中修改數據庫的介紹。使用UPDATE
語句可以方便地對數據庫中的數據進行添加、刪除和更新操作,但在使用時需要注意數據安全和備份等問題。